Well, I just don't think LHS 2661 6 is pristine (anymore)?

Gone to yet another location and it is... Hmmm... Maybe a minor change?
 
If it's not pristine anymore you should still get a reserves value (depleted/low/common/major). Pristine is just the highest value.
 
In the systems tab, top left there's some icons. The second one in gives body details so once you click on system object move the mouse over to the left panel and scroll down. Mind you cant say I've ever seen the word pristine - just metallic, metal rich, icy and rocky.
